Hmmm, that's very puzzling that they're not responding to you. When I booked Ti Kaye for a trip with my husband and granddaughter they were very efficient in their replies to me. Unfortunately we had to cancel the trip there because I didn't want my husband walking up and down those stairs after having a heart attack! But it's still on my list of places to visit one day.
Is it possible that Ti Kaye is in the middle of a seasonal closing right now and that's why they didn't respond? When you emailed them, did you put your dates in the subject line so that it wouldn't look like any kind of spam?
After emailing back and forth a couple of times, I also called the resort, which I found to be more efficient. Maybe a quick phone call would be the solution. Shouldn't cost very much money, either. Good luck!

not sure if you already got intouch with them..but we had no trouble what so ever! We got an email response from Kashama (very nice) then we just called the place and I spoke to Lita at the front desk and she was very helpful! we are paying for one of the packages but upgrading to a cottage with a plunge pool. She also said that you can choose your trips when you get there and can pretty much do any of them depending on price. Can't wait to go!! If you want a plung pool I would reserve early - they go quick! good luck and enjoy!
